LONDON, ENGLAND - APRIL 21: Arsene Wenger the Arsenal Manager arrives at the stadium before the Barclays Premier League match between Arsenal and West Bromwich Albion at Emirates Stadium on April 21st, 2016 in London, England (Photo by David Price/Arsenal FC via Getty Images) Arsene Wenger

Arsenal FC are a professional football club based in Islington, London, England
